Banana Snickerdoodle Bars

These soft and fluffy bars are like a tasty cross between banana bread and snickerdoodle cookies. They also have the added bonus of requiring no eggs. Ingredients 1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our 3/4 teaspoon cream of tartar 1/2 teaspoon baking soda 1/4 teaspoon salt 1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on 1/8 teaspoon ground nutmeg 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ened 1/2 cup white sugar 1/4 cup firmly packed brown sugar 1/2 cup mashed banana 2 teaspoons vanilla extract Cinnamon Sugar 1 tablespoon white sugar […]

Classic Aperol Spritz

Walk through an Italian town during the late-afternoon—particularly in Northern cities like Milan and Venice—and you’ll find groups of people enjoying Aperol Spritzes. The after-work spritz is a long-established Italian tradition, and fortunately, it’s one that’s easily replicated anywhere. A proper Aperol spritz tastes like summertime in Italy and looks like a golden orange sunset. […]
